diff --git a/netbox/utilities/tables.py b/netbox/utilities/tables.py index 8f494d609..724e96056 100644 --- a/netbox/utilities/tables.py +++ b/netbox/utilities/tables.py @@ -19,8 +19,11 @@ class BaseTable(tables.Table): class ToggleColumn(tables.CheckBoxColumn): - default = '' - visible = False + + def __init__(self, *args, **kwargs): + default = kwargs.pop('default', '') + visible = kwargs.pop('visible', False) + super(ToggleColumn, self).__init__(*args, default=default, visible=visible, **kwargs) @property def header(self):